The board of directors of any airport authority located in a county having a population of more than one hundred thousand (100,000) and less than two hundred thousand (200,000) is authorized to appoint with the consent of the governing body appointing the airport authority such law enforcement officers as the board shall deem necessary for proper law enforcement, airport security and police protection within the jurisdictional boundaries of property owned, managed or controlled by the airport authority.
K.S.A. 3-168
Airport authority in certain counties; appointment of law enforcement officers
L. 1977, ch. 5, § 1; March 18.
